Output 375bac75ed06e07c729c4c16b594a7656f0317711a7d477226c4cb4e22c81863:0

value
940052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89241a81d18c692d4a38cb61794a0eab181e6ba2 OP_EQUAL
address
3EC9kLq51vCPRzfoCcEF5yuLDHHagKJB2k
transaction
375bac75ed06e07c729c4c16b594a7656f0317711a7d477226c4cb4e22c81863
spent
true